Director of Communications Diocese of Dallas

Position Summary:

The Director of Communications is responsible for the implementation of communication

policy and programs that support the mission of the Church in Dallas. The director, under the

direction of the Senior Director of Ministries, exercises responsibility for the oversight and

management of the daily activity of the diocesan communication function. The director serves

as the lead agent to the Bishop in all areas of internal and external communications. The Office

of Communications facilitates all interview requests, fields media inquiries, and works to place

positive, evangelizing, and pertinent news stories in the media. In addition, the Director of

Communications implements strategic communications plans in order to proactively evangelize

and promote the work of the Church through a variety of communication channels.
